首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Angular 5将对象转换为嵌套JSON

Angular 5是一种流行的前端开发框架,用于构建现代化的Web应用程序。在Angular 5中,将对象转换为嵌套JSON可以通过使用内置的JSON对象的stringify方法来实现。

具体步骤如下:

  1. 首先,确保你已经安装了Angular CLI,并创建了一个新的Angular项目。
  2. 在你的组件中,创建一个对象,该对象包含你想要转换为JSON的数据。
  3. 导入Angular的内置JSON模块,以便可以使用其中的方法。
代码语言:txt
复制
import { Component } from '@angular/core';
import { JsonPipe } from '@angular/common';

@Component({
  selector: 'app-your-component',
  template: `
    <button (click)="convertToJson()">Convert to JSON</button>
    <pre>{{ convertedJson }}</pre>
  `,
})
export class YourComponent {
  data = {
    name: 'John',
    age: 30,
    address: {
      street: '123 Main St',
      city: 'New York',
      state: 'NY'
    }
  };

  convertedJson: string;

  constructor(private jsonPipe: JsonPipe) {}

  convertToJson() {
    this.convertedJson = this.jsonPipe.transform(this.data);
  }
}
  1. 在模板中,创建一个按钮,并绑定一个点击事件,该事件将调用convertToJson方法。
  2. 在convertToJson方法中,使用jsonPipe的transform方法将对象转换为JSON字符串,并将结果赋值给convertedJson变量。
  3. 在模板中,使用Angular的插值语法将convertedJson变量显示在pre标签中。

这样,当用户点击按钮时,对象将被转换为嵌套的JSON,并显示在页面上。

对于Angular 5,腾讯云提供了一系列相关产品,如云服务器、云数据库、云存储等,可以用于支持和扩展你的Angular应用程序。你可以在腾讯云官网上找到更多关于这些产品的详细信息和介绍。

腾讯云产品链接地址:

请注意,以上答案仅供参考,具体实现方式可能因个人需求和项目要求而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券